How much does the Buick LaCrosse cost in today's market?

Used Buick LaCrosse prices span a wide range depending on model year. Here's what the market looks like right now:

Model YearCurrent Avg. PriceYear-Round Range
2019$19,299$18,529 – $20,670
2018$16,182$15,807 – $17,875
2017$15,881$15,197 – $16,667
2016$12,342$11,632 – $13,277
2015$11,244$10,990 – $12,328
2014$10,859$10,481 – $11,509

The Buick LaCrosse's current nationwide average price is $11,965, and its lowest point over the past year was $11,444. These figures reflect this model only. Recently, prices have come down for the 2017, 2018, and 2019 models, making now a good time to shop recent model years.

Is the Buick LaCrosse a good car?

Yes — the Buick LaCrosse earns strong marks from owners across its full run, and its appeal centers on comfort, a smooth ride, and a roomy, upscale-feeling cabin. The all-generations owner rating is 4.56/5 across every model year in the data.

Owners repeatedly praise the LaCrosse for its quiet ride, spacious interior, and premium character, and many also point to its comfort-first personality and strong value as a used sedan. Expert reviews reinforce that same theme with a polished cabin, balanced styling, and a relaxed driving experience.

Expert reviews rate the 2017 and 2014 models among the highest across all years.

The main trade-offs show up in the newer expert-reviewed years, where cabin materials, pricing, and some technology and electronic quirks come up alongside the car’s otherwise upscale feel.

Which Buick LaCrosse trim should I buy?

The 2017 Buick LaCrosse offers these trims:

  • Base: the entry trim starts the lineup and gives you the redesigned LaCrosse’s premium look and feel
  • Preferred: a smart step up if you want more equipment while staying close to the lineup’s value end
  • Essence: adds a more upscale mix of comfort and convenience features
  • Premium: the best-equipped trim, with the richest feature content and the most luxurious presentation
